Ornithine decarboxylase paralogue |
Notes |
These metazoan proteins are fold-type III, similar to lysine and ornithine decarboxylases (families 4.1.1.18 and 4.1.17_1).
However, experimental data show that THESE PROTEINS ARE NOT ENZYMES. Rather, they act as ANTIZYME INHIBITORS, and are apparently involved in the regulation of polyamine biosynthesis |
